
Zuidberg, manufacturer of linkage and PTO systems, has forged a strong relationship with a number of tractor manufacturers to ensure a product that fits and functions correctly.
“This is a major point of difference when it comes to most other companies who don’t have contracts supplying direct to different original equipment manufacturers,” says Alastair Kermode, Managing Director of Innovative Equipment Ltd (IEL), which distributes the product in New Zealand.
A Zuidberg linkage and PTO system can be retrofitted to most tractor brands and models in New Zealand. Based in the Netherlands, Zuidberg designs, manufactures and supplies linkages and PTO systems under contract direct to John Deere Manheim (5020 series), JCB, Valtra and McCormick tractor factories. These are fitted directly to the tractor on these companies’ own assembly lines. These products are also an approved aftermarket product for Case IH and New Holland.
Using the latest computer controlled equipment, Zuidberg has specialised in the development and production of front-lifting systems and power-take-off systems for many years. The Zuidberg range comprises over 753 different linkages and 300 PTO systems, including linkages compatible with most European front-end loaders. These can be ordered from any approved tractor dealer in New Zealand.
